Abstract
Energy-saving, environment-friendly and high-efficiency side-draft range hood is made up of smoking blower fan, petticoat pipe and crossflow fan, it is characterized in that: described lampblack absorber petticoat pipe edge is equipped with crossflow fan, the air inlet of crossflow fan is positioned at petticoat pipe top or side, and the crossflow fan air outlet is positioned at below, petticoat pipe edge.Its advantage is, the air curtain air-flow that crossflow fan forms, make in the petticoat pipe and can't escape by the edge with the oil smoke of petticoat pipe below, effectively reduced the absorption height of lampblack absorber to the below oil smoke, increase the coverage rate that oil smoke is drawn, significantly improve the lampblack absorber clean absorption rate, reduced the use power of centrifugal fan, simultaneously also make lampblack absorber power and noise decline to a great extent energy-conserving and environment-protective.
Description
Technical field
The present invention is to provide a kind of kitchen smoke exhaust ventilator, is a kind of by the smoke exhaust ventilator that is installed in the blower fan absorption oil smoke on the smoke exhaust ventilator petticoat pipe edge specifically.
Background technology
Present smoke exhaust ventilator all is to extract the oil smoke that produces in the culinary art by being installed in of petticoat pipe centre position or blower fan arranged side by side two, shortcoming is because blower fan and petticoat pipe edge distance are far away, the area that suction own covers is limited, very easily cause oil smoke to escape by the petticoat pipe edge, pollute kitchen environment, be detrimental to health.
Summary of the invention
The present invention is to provide a kind of lampblack absorber that crossflow fan is installed on the petticoat pipe edge, oil smoke is focused near smoking port or the smoking blower fan, discharge outdoor by smoking port or smoking blower fan by the crossflow fan on the petticoat pipe edge; Perhaps produce downward air curtain air-flow, oil smoke is isolated in below in the lampblack absorber, discharge outdoor by the smoking blower fan by the crossflow fan at petticoat pipe edge.Its advantage is, can't escape by the edge with the oil smoke of petticoat pipe below in the petticoat pipe, effectively reduced the absorption height of lampblack absorber to the below oil smoke, increase the coverage rate that oil smoke is drawn, significantly improve the clean absorption rate of lampblack absorber, reduced the use power of smoking blower fan, also made the work noise of lampblack absorber decline to a great extent energy-conserving and environment-protective simultaneously.

The specific embodiment
Embodiment 1:
Referring to Fig. 1, shown in the figure, petticoat pipe 2 edges at lampblack absorber 1 are equipped with crossflow fan 3, the air inlet of blower fan is arranged in petticoat pipe top (the application air inlet also can be positioned at the petticoat pipe side), fan outlet 4 is positioned at below, petticoat pipe edge, and its direction can be to extending out or inwardly receive (shown in Fig. 1-1 and the 1-2).
In the application, open crossflow fan, the downdraught that blows out by crossflow fan air outlet 4, below the petticoat pipe edge, form air curtain, the oil smoke that produces in the culinary art is enclosed in the petticoat pipe below, outdoor by the smoke exhaust fan discharge of the lampblack absorber smoking port that is arranged in the petticoat pipe middle part again, referring to Fig. 7 and Fig. 7-1.
The direction of arrow is airflow direction and oil smoke direction among the figure.
Embodiment 2:
Referring to Fig. 2, shown in the figure, petticoat pipe 2 edges at lampblack absorber 1 are equipped with crossflow fan 3, the air inlet of blower fan is positioned at the petticoat pipe top, fan outlet 4 is positioned at the petticoat pipe inboard, be provided with a plurality of guide vanes towards the lampblack absorber smoking port in the air outlet, the air-flow that air outlet is produced is concentrated the smoking port towards lampblack absorber.
In the application, open crossflow fan, the air-flow towards smoking port that is blown out by crossflow fan air outlet 4 in the petticoat pipe is assembled the oil smoke in the petticoat pipe fast to smoking port, discharges outdoor fast by the smoking blower fan of the smoking port that is arranged in the petticoat pipe middle part.
